Delays in Train Networks — •Christoph Fretter1, Marc-Thorsten Hütt2, Lachezar Krumov3, Matthias Müller-Hannemann1, and Karsten Weihe31Martin Luther Universität Halle — 2Jacobs Universy Bremen — 3Technische Universität Darmstadt

In cooperation with Deutsche Bahn AG, we study the propagation of delays in railway networks. In case of a train delay, a waiting policy determines whether a connecting train has to wait. Depending on these decisions passengers miss or reach their connection. Letting trains wait for others introduces a delay cascade.

We investigate delay response functions derived from real passenger data of the current train schedule, and discuss several models which give insight into the connection between topology and dynamics.
